+/* Compute scroll margin for WINDOW.
+ We scroll when point is within this distance from the top or bottom
+ of the window. The result is measured in lines or in pixels
+ depending on the second parameter. */
+int
+window_scroll_margin (struct window *window, enum margin_unit unit)
+{
+ if (scroll_margin > 0)
+ {
+ int frame_line_height = default_line_pixel_height (window);
+ int window_lines = window_box_height (window) / frame_line_height;
+
+ double ratio = 0.25;
+ if (FLOATP (Vmaximum_scroll_margin))
+ {
+ ratio = XFLOAT_DATA (Vmaximum_scroll_margin);
+ ratio = max (0.0, ratio);
+ ratio = min (ratio, 0.5);
+ }
+ int max_margin = min ((window_lines - 1)/2,
+ (int) (window_lines * ratio));
+ int margin = clip_to_bounds (0, scroll_margin, max_margin);
+ return (unit == MARGIN_IN_PIXELS)
+ ? margin * frame_line_height
+ : margin;
+ }
+ else
+ return 0;
+}

@@ -31569,6 +31547,14 @@ Recenter the window whenever point gets within this many lines
of the top or bottom of the window. */);
scroll_margin = 0;
+ DEFVAR_LISP ("maximum-scroll-margin", Vmaximum_scroll_margin,
+ doc: /* Maximum effective value of `scroll-margin'.
+Given as a fraction of the current window's lines. The value should
+be a floating point number between 0.0 and 0.5. The effective maximum
+is limited to (/ (1- window-lines) 2). Non-float values for this
+variable are ignored and the default 0.25 is used instead. */);
+ Vmaximum_scroll_margin = make_float (0.25);
